Doctors normally use a topical anesthetic lotion beforehand to aid numb the location being dealt with. It has few negative effects other than short-term soreness and swelling post-treatment. Microneedling commonly has a much shorter recuperation time compared to the lasers or chemical peels that are additionally made use of to assist resurface the skin and improve its structure.

Prior to microneedling, you have a consultation with a healthcare service provider. Make certain that whoever does the treatment has experience in this strategy. They may likewise take photos of the location so you can compare your skin prior to and after microneedling.


These creams can assist begin the procedure of collagen manufacturing. Next off, your medical care company utilizes a hand-held roller or an electrical device to make the wounds in your skin.

Your healthcare provider rolls it slowly and delicately throughout your skin. If they use the electric device, needles pulse backwards and forwards to puncture your skin. They can transform the length of the needles on the electric tool. Longer needles go deeper into your skin, which may be necessary if you have deep marks or pockmarks from acne.


Your skin could be red and puffy for as much as five days. An ice pack can assist decrease irritability and pain. The majority of people can put on makeup the day after the treatment, however you ought to remain out of the sunlight up until your skin heals.

According to price quotes by Dermapen, microneedling might cost anywhere from $200 to $800 per session, depending upon the treatment required.


The pinpricks from microneedling reason minor injury to the skin, and the skin reacts by making brand-new collagen-rich cells. By encouraging the skin to make new tissue, additional collagen might aid make the skin firmer.

Roughly 45 mins to before the procedure, the medical professional typically applies a topical anesthetic to the therapy location. During the procedure, a medical professional makes tiny pricks under the skin using a pen-like device with small, sanitized needles.


The physician commonly moves the device equally throughout your skin so that the newly rejuvenated skin will be also. They may complete your session by applying a growth serum or relaxing treatment.


You might discover skin irritation and redness within the first of the treatment. This is a natural feedback to the small "injuries" made by the needles in your skin. If you're comfortable, you can return to work or institution after the treatment. It's best to allow your skin heal prior to using makeup.

Unlike professional microneedling, most home derma rollers do not pierce the skin to layers deep sufficient to injure. While this might seem a less agonizing option, you may not accomplish the very same results, according to the AAD (36 needle microneedling). The leaks made throughout professional microneedling are created to induce skin rejuvenation. While you might have the ability to purchase medical-grade tools online that much more deeply pass through the skin, it's finest to have this treatment performed by a professional in a controlled environment.




If you desire much more reliable and long-lasting results, microneedling may be much better than a store-bought roller gadget. You might still attempt the last variation for much less invasive (yet a lot more short-lived) results. Individuals commonly use microneedling to deal with marks, hyperpigmentation, and stretch marks. Outcomes might differ based upon the seriousness of the skin worry, its place, and the therapy strategy utilized.

Microneedling is a clinical therapy that makes use of little needles to pierce the skin. Skin specialists utilize it to reduce: Acne marks Dark areas Big poresMelasmaSagging skinScars because of surgical treatment or an injury Stretch marksUneven skin texture and toneWrinkles and fine linesMicroneedling is minimally intrusive and safe for all complexion. It works by stimulating your body to make collagen.


This can lead to less recognizable marks and creases, and extra even skin tone and texture. Products marketed for at-home microneedling and microneedling carried out in a non-medical health club aren't indicated to puncture the skin.
